Output 3e2627159769226078692744f8e75dd5ad66535ca4f0348043831a88d0d950e3:5

value
559670000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82b6382b33cf05714145980c8c67967b02161d9e OP_EQUAL
address
3DcA4Jq74CeBaJLTpAr45fHRpjAnuQbyEd
transaction
3e2627159769226078692744f8e75dd5ad66535ca4f0348043831a88d0d950e3
spent
true